I. Core Production Workflow
1. Material Selection
- Air Bladder Main Body:
Thermoplastic polyurethane (TPU) film with pressure resistance, aging resistance, and elasticity (tensile strength ≥40MPa, elongation at break ≥500%).
- Auxiliary Components:
- Inflation valves (medical-grade silicone connectors)
- Sealing gaskets (EPDM rubber)
- Outer fabric layers (breathable mesh, abrasion resistance ≥10,000 Martindale cycles).
2. High-Frequency (HF) Welding Process
- Use 27.12MHz HF equipment to weld TPU film edges with ±0.2mm positional accuracy.
- Valve welding: Specialized 8kW nozzle welding machines ensure leak-proof connections (leakage rate <0.01mL/min at 0.3MPa).
- Puxiong Automated Production Line: Integrates cutting, welding, and laser coding, achieving 300–500 pieces/hour with <0.5% defect rate.
3. Inflation & Pressure Testing
- Post-inflation pressure tests: 0.3MPa hold for 5 minutes, leakage ≤0.5mL/min.
- Functional validation: Operate within 20–30cmH₂O pressure range using pneumatic testers (ISO 4074 compliance).
II. Key Production Equipment
- HF Welding Machines: Multi-station systems with PID-controlled pressure (0.3–0.8MPa).
- Synchronous Melt-Cutting Machines: Laser-guided for burr-free edges (cutting tolerance ±0.1mm).

III. Quality Control & Standards
Testing Items
- Airtightness: 0.3MPa pressure retention, leakage ≤0.5mL/min (ASTM D3078).
- Durability: 200,000 inflation/deflation cycles (ISO 4649 compliant).
- Material Performance:
- Taber abrasion ≤50mg/1,000 cycles
- Peel strength ≥8N/cm (ASTM D1876).
Industry Compliance
- QB/T 5577-2021 (China Light Industry Standard for PVC products, extended to TPU).
- ISO 13485 Certification: Required for medical-grade lumbar supports.
IV. Customization & Innovation
- Smart Adjustment:
Embedded pressure sensors with Bluetooth® connectivity for real-time inflation control (±5% accuracy).
- Multifunctional Designs:
Hybrid modules for thermotherapy (35–45°C) or vibration massage (10–100Hz frequency range).
V. Critical Precautions
- Production Environment:
Maintain 20–25°C ambient temperature and 40–60% RH to prevent TPU hydrolysis or oxidation.
- Safety Protocols:
Comply with pressure vessel standards (GB 150-2011) for inflation systems.
